One interesting twist in our analysis is the investigation on the time-scaled influence of these marketing strategies. Meaning, we shed light on how these applied promotional methods impacted the business not only in its immediate wake but also in the more distant future. This approach gives a broader perspective to gauge the effectiveness and sustainability of the deployed strategies.

During this exploration, we are cautious to separate instant promotional wins from long-term strategic gains. It’s critical to understand that quick wins could be enticing but might not necessarily translate into sustained business growth or improved market position.
